Default Can anyone tell me if I did this wiring right?

On the back of the block there is some sensor with male "prongs" on it, in a stacked formation. One wire is black one is yellow. I stuck the yellow wire at the top and the black at the bottom. I can't remember how they were when I first took them off so I wanted to know if this was right or not.

Default Re: Can anyone tell me if I did this wiring right? (OldSchoolHatch)

oldschoolhatch is completely corect. Its your rad fan switch. does not matter if the wires are reversed. When the switch heats up, it provides continuity between the two prongs. The completes the circuit and provides the ground for your rad fan.
